Understanding Cervical Herniated Discs
The cervical spine consists of seven vertebrae in the neck, separated by discs that act as shock absorbers. When a disc ruptures or bulges, it can press on surrounding nerves, resulting in pain and discomfort. Common causes include:
- Age-related wear and tear – Degeneration of the disc over time.
- Trauma or injury – Accidents, falls, or sudden movements.
- Repetitive strain – Activities that put continuous stress on the neck.
- Genetic predisposition – Some individuals are more prone to disc problems.

Common Symptoms to Watch For
Identifying symptoms early can prevent further complications. Typical signs of a cervical herniated disc include:
- Persistent neck pain and stiffness
- Radiating pain into the shoulders, arms, or hands
- Tingling or numbness in the upper limbs
- Weakness in grip or arm muscles
- Difficulty turning the head or maintaining posture

Non-Surgical Treatment Options
Many patients respond well to conservative care before considering surgery. Non-surgical interventions often provide significant relief:
- Physical Therapy – Focused exercises strengthen neck muscles, improve posture, and restore mobility.
- Chiropractic Adjustments – Gentle spinal alignment can alleviate pressure on affected nerves.
- Massage Therapy – Reduces muscle tension and enhances blood circulation to injured areas.
- Heat and Cold Therapy – Ice packs reduce inflammation, while heat relaxes tight muscles.
- Posture Correction and Ergonomics – Adjusting workstation setup and daily habits reduces strain.

When Is Surgery Considered?
Surgery is usually a last resort, reserved for cases where pain persists or nerve function is compromised. Common procedures include:
- Anterior Cervical Discectomy and Fusion (ACDF) – Removes the damaged disc and fuses adjacent vertebrae.
- Artificial Disc Replacement – Replaces the damaged disc with a synthetic one to maintain motion.
- Posterior Cervical Laminoforaminotomy – Relieves pressure on nerves by removing bone or tissue compressing them.

Lifestyle Adjustments for Long-Term Relief
Recovery and prevention are enhanced by incorporating lifestyle changes:
- Regular Exercise – Low-impact workouts strengthen neck and back muscles.
- Ergonomic Workspaces – Proper monitor height and chair support prevent strain.
- Avoid Heavy Lifting – Improper lifting can worsen disc injury.
- Maintain a Healthy Weight – Reduces stress on the cervical spine.
- Mindful Movement – Avoid prolonged positions and repetitive motions that strain the neck.
